[{"type":"text","content":"ESCONDIDO, Calif., Nov. 10, 2021 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- One Stop Systems, Inc. (Nasdaq: OSS), a leader in AI Transportable solutions on the edge, reported results for the third quarter ended September 30, 2021. All quarterly comparisons are to the same year-ago period unless otherwise noted. The company will hold a conference call at 5:00 p.m. Eastern time on November 11th to discuss the results (see dial-in information below). Q3 2021 Financial Highlights Revenue totaled $16.0 million, up 23% versus the same year-ago quarter and up 7% sequentially.GAAP net income totaled $981,000 or $0.05 per share, up from $858,000 or $0.05 per share.Non-GAAP net income was $1.5 million or $0.08 per share versus $1.2 million or $0.07 per share (see definition of this and other non-GAAP measures and reconciliation to GAAP, below).Adjusted EBITDA was $1.8 million, up $245,000 from $1.6 million, reaching 11% of total revenue.Cash, cash equivalents and short-term investments totaled $18.5 million. First Nine Months 2021 Financial Highlights Record revenue of $44.2 million, up 16%.Gross margin up 2.4 percentage points to 33.0%.GAAP net income increased $3.0 million to $2.7 million or $0.14 per diluted share.Non-GAAP net income was $3.0 million or $0.15 per diluted share, up $2.2 million.Adjusted EBITDA was $4.3 million, up $3.6 million. Q3 2021 Operational Highlights Awarded a major program win for a military AI Transportable application that enables high-speed sensor data acquisition.Closed a major program win with a market leading printer company for a Gen 4 PCI Express expansion interconnect that enables high-performance 3D printer control. Management Commentary “This quarter exceeded our expectations, with record revenue for a third quarter at $16.0 million, up 23% over the same year-ago quarter and up 7% sequentially,” commented OSS president and CEO, David Raun. “These strong results reflect exceptional performance by our European-based Bressner business, as well as strengthening revenue from our large media and entertainment customer as their new virtual products continue to gain traction. “Like most companies, we have been facing supply challenges, but we have been able to manage the impact during this unusual period by working closely with our customers and suppliers and carefully making strategic purchases.
